What to Expect

In Formula Dé, players race cars around a modular track by choosing gears that limit speed and rolling different dice to determine movement. Navigating curves requires careful planning, as each must be driven for a set number of turns. The game combines luck from dice rolls with tactical decision-making and includes push-your-luck elements. Player elimination adds tension in multiplayer sessions.

How It Works

Players select gears that allow variable movement ranges, then roll polyhedral dice to determine their exact move (Different Dice Movement). Movement occurs on a grid-based track (Grid Movement). Push Your Luck mechanics let players risk faster speeds but increase chances of crashes and elimination (Player Elimination). The game challenges players to balance speed and safety on the track.

What Makes It Special

Designed by Laurent Lavaur and Eric Randall, Formula Dé won the 1997 Lucca Games Best Translated Game award. It stands out for mixing multiple dice types and gear selection, offering a unique blend of luck and strategy. The game features authentic Formula 1 tracks and is part of the Formula 1 racing game family.
